What Are Peptide Libraries?
Peptide libraries are collections of peptides, often produced in huge quantities, that are utilized to screen for unique Organic functions or interactions. These libraries might be composed of peptides with various sequences and lengths, allowing for scientists to check out a wide array of peptide sequences and their possible capabilities.

Sorts of Peptide Libraries:

Random Peptide Libraries: These libraries incorporate peptides with random sequences, generated via methods which include combinatorial chemistry. The randomness allows for the exploration of the broad spectrum of peptide sequences to establish ones with sought after Homes or Organic activities.

Outlined Peptide Libraries: These libraries encompass peptides with predefined sequences, usually based on recognized Organic motifs or structures. Outlined libraries are utilized to review specific interactions or features.

Random Peptide Libraries
Overview:

Random peptide libraries are created applying approaches that develop a extensive variety of peptide sequences, giving a various pool of peptides for screening. The randomness in these libraries is reached by means of many strategies, for instance:

Combinatorial Synthesis: Peptides are synthesized utilizing combinatorial strategies that randomly Blend different amino acids to generate numerous types of sequences.
Phage Exhibit: A way wherever peptides are shown over the surface area of bacteriophages, letting for the screening of peptide libraries in opposition to target molecules.
Apps:

Drug Discovery: Random peptide libraries are accustomed to discover novel peptide-centered drugs by screening for peptides that connect with unique biological targets.
Biomarker Discovery: Scientists use these libraries to discover new biomarkers for conditions by pinpointing peptides that bind to disease-related proteins.
Vaccine Progress: Screening random peptide libraries can result in the discovery of peptides that elicit immune responses, aiding in vaccine progress.
Positive aspects:

Variety: The randomness on the library supplies an enormous variety of peptide sequences, increasing the probability of finding peptides with the desired Qualities.
Innovation: Enables the invention of novel peptide sequences That will not be found in predefined libraries.

Peptide Library Design and style
Overview:

The design of peptide libraries is usually a important phase in the process of peptide investigate and discovery. Effective style maximizes the prospective to identify peptides with ideal Houses or functions.

Design and style Considerations:

Library Size: The dimensions from the library should be enough to cover a diverse range of sequences, raising the likelihood of finding worthwhile peptides.
Sequence Range: Incorporating a broad range of amino acid sequences and combinations ensures that the library encompasses a big selection of prospective interactions and functions.
Application-Unique Style and design: Libraries might be designed with certain plans in mind, such as focusing on certain proteins, mimicking Organic motifs, or screening for specific actions.
Approaches and Applications:

Combinatorial Chemistry: Allows for the generation of large peptide libraries by way of combinatorial techniques.
In Silico Style and design: Computational applications and algorithms support style and design libraries by predicting peptide interactions and optimizing sequences.
Phage Display along with other Screening Solutions: Techniques like phage display facilitate the screening of peptide libraries for interactions with target molecules.
